随着信息技术的发展,高校在学生管理中的需求日益多样化。为了提高迎新工作的效率与准确性,设计并实现了“高校迎新管理系统”。该系统基于B/S架构,利用Java语言进行开发,并采用MySQL作为后台数据库。
系统功能模块主要包括用户管理、数据录入、信息查询与统计分析等。用户管理模块负责对不同角色(如管理员、教师、学生)进行权限划分;数据录入模块支持批量导入新生信息,包括学号、姓名、联系方式等字段;信息查询模块允许用户根据条件检索相关信息;统计分析模块则提供了数据可视化展示功能。
下面展示部分核心代码示例:
// 数据库连接类 public class DBUtil { private static final String URL = "jdbc:mysql://localhost:3306/university"; private static final String USERNAME = "root"; private static final String PASSWORD = "password"; public static Connection getConnection() throws SQLException { return DriverManager.getConnection(URL, USERNAME, PASSWORD); } } // 学生信息插入方法 public boolean addStudent(Student student) { String sql = "INSERT INTO students (id, name, phone) VALUES (?, ?, ?)"; try (Connection conn = DBUtil.getConnection(); PreparedStatement pstmt = conn.prepareStatement(sql)) { pstmt.setString(1, student.getId()); pstmt.setString(2, student.getName()); pstmt.setString(3, student.getPhone()); return pstmt.executeUpdate() > 0; } catch (SQLException e) { e.printStackTrace(); return false; } }
该系统的优势在于其高度灵活性与扩展性。通过引入RESTful API接口,使得移动端应用能够无缝对接,进一步丰富了用户体验。同时,系统采用了多层次的安全机制,确保敏感数据的安全性。
总结而言,“高校迎新管理系统”不仅简化了传统的迎新流程,还为高校提供了更加智能、高效的管理工具,是现代教育信息化建设的重要组成部分。
]]>